Dr. Maria Alvarez-krizan is an infectious disease specialist practicing in Coldwater, MI. Dr. Alvarez-krizan specializes in infections that are difficult to diagnose or unresponsive to treatments, such as HIV or airborne infections from a foreign country. Infectious disease specialists usually work with conditions that are not treatable by a primary physician but it is important to keep contact with the primary physician in order to receive information about the patients history and for deciding which diagnostic tests are appropriate.
